2004 XJ8 boot doesn't close properly-help
After searching the threads, I think I have a slightly different problem. This morning I probably damaged something in the BOOT by over loading it. When I went to close the BOOT it wouldn't latch properly, I tried moving things around and was able to get it to close, but not completely. When I try to open it with the FOB or button inside nothing happens. There is no sound from the motor that I used to hear when opening. It is not completely closed, shows a BOOT open message and I cannot activate the central locking. Pressing the remote fob to lock the doors, etc. results in two small beeps. I am unable to open the BOOT by pushing the Leaper on the BOOT. I can open the BOOT with the key.

I too have had this problem by overloading the boot (I carry a lot of crap around), I got around it by leaning on the lid quite heavily to get it to close properly, then opened it with the fob and never overloaded it again!
